If you use simple data types and all your clients respect Basic Profile v1.1 do you need a trial and error test with different clients?
Testing is always good, but when you only use simple data types you would normally find not any issues. Note that compliance to BP v1.1 does not guarantee interoperability.
Nothing is said about particular data types so it should be assumed that the types in use are compatible.
True, BP v1.1 does not say much about datatypes, but they can still cause interoperability issues. The use of xs:integer can for instance cause problems (you should use xs:int instead).
